Unlock Your Home Improvement Potential at Home Depot North Olmsted


Unlock Your Home Improvement Potential at Home Depot North Olmsted


Home Depot North Olmsted, a home improvement store located in North Olmsted, Ohio, is a prominent destination for homeowners, contractors, and DIY enthusiasts alike.

Offering a vast selection of home improvement products, including tools, hardware, appliances, and building materials, Home Depot North Olmsted has played a vital role in the community by providing access to essential supplies and fostering homeownership. Its historical roots can be traced back to the founding of The Home Depot in 1978, which revolutionized the home improvement industry with its warehouse-style format.

Read more